What Are My Options After a Drunk Driving Accident in Denver, CO?
Drunk driving accidents are often both criminal and civil matters. While the at-fault driver may face criminal penalties for driving under the influence, you also have the right to pursue a personal injury claim for financial compensation.
In Colorado, victims of drunk driving accidents can seek both economic and non-economic damages for:
- Medical expenses (current and future)
- Lost income and reduced earning capacity
- Property damage
- Pain and suffering
- Emotional distress
- Loss of enjoyment of life
You may also have a claim against a third party, such as a bar or restaurant that served alcohol to the visibly intoxicated driver under Colorado’s Dram Shop Act (C.R.S. § 44-3-801).
How Much Is My Denver Drunk Driving Accident Claim Worth?
Although every case is different at the end of the day, there are several key factors that may determine how much your claim may be worth. These include the following:
- The severity and permanence of your injuries
- The amount of your medical expenses
- Whether you can return to work
- The emotional and psychological impact of the crash
- Insurance policy terms and limits
- The strength of evidence proving the other driver’s intoxication
Since drunk driving involves reckless and dangerous behavior, you may also be eligible for punitive damages in some cases.
